weblogic下hibernate3的配置問題

spring配置hibernate3,選用瞭如update、delete等批量處理數據的hql語句,原先配置中包含

<prop key="hibernate.query.factory_class">org.hibernate.hql.classic.ClassicQueryTranslatorFactory</prop>

會提示不能執行批量sql,因爲這個設置是針對hibernate2的,去掉它。
啓動wenlogic後,會提示class not found異常
解決方法:
在weblogic目錄下,修改startWeblogic.sh增加
EXT_PRE_CLASSPATH="yourpath/antlr-2.7.7.jar"
解決問題。
目的是將antlr最先加載。
我用的是weblogic10,估計windows下類似。
tomcat下無此問題
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章